Jilin Announces Updated Minimum Wage Standards for 2025

The Jilin Provincial Government has released new minimum wage standards, effective December 1, 2025, establishing three wage tiers based on regional development levels. These updated salary benchmarks will serve as an important reference for payroll planning and compliance throughout the province.

1. Updated Monthly & Hourly Minimum Wage Levels

Tier 1 – Changchun Urban Area

(Including Shuangyang District and Jiutai District)

  • Monthly minimum wage: CNY 2,230
  • Hourly minimum wage: CNY 22

Tier 2 – Key Urban Areas

Jilin City, Baishan City (Hunjiang & Jiangyuan Districts), Songyuan, Yanji, Hunchun, Changbai Mountain Development Zone

  • Monthly minimum wage: CNY 2,020
  • Hourly minimum wage: CNY 20.5

Tier 3 – Other Cities and Counties

Siping, Liaoyuan, Tonghua, Baicheng, Meihekou, and all remaining counties

  • Monthly minimum wage: CNY 1,870
  • Hourly minimum wage: CNY 19

These wage levels remain valid until the next provincial adjustment.

2. Implications for Payroll Compliance

Employers must update payroll calculations, wage structures, and employment contracts to ensure full compliance with the new wage floor. Minimum wage does not include overtime pay, night shift allowances, high/low temperature subsidies, underground work allowances, or legally mandated employee benefits.

Implementing compliant salary practices helps employers reduce risks, maintain workforce stability, and protect employee rights.

Source: People’s Government of Jilin Province
